export default抛出一个对象
时间: 2023-11-10 19:02:31 浏览: 24
export default 抛出一个对象时,可以将对象的属性和方法封装在一个对象中,并将该对象作为默认导出。可以使用以下语法:
```javascript
const obj = {
// 属性和方法
};
export default obj;
```
这样,在其他模块中引入该模块时,可以直接使用默认导出的对象。
相关问题
vue抛出一个函数
在 Vue 中,可以通过在组件中定义一个函数,并将其作为组件的方法来抛出函数。例如:
```javascript
<template>
<div>
<button @click="handleClick">Click me</button>
</div>
</template>
<script>
export default {
methods: {
handleClick() {
console.log("Button clicked");
}
}
};
</script>
```
在上面的代码中,我们定义了一个 `handleClick` 函数,当按钮被点击时,它将被执行。我们可以将其视为一个被抛出的函数,因为它可以被父组件或其他组件调用。
export default中的属性
在Vue中,export default可以用于抛出一个默认的属性值。这意味着在引入文件时,可以直接使用该属性,而无需使用属性名称。下面是一个示例[^1]:
```javascript
// 导出文件
export default {
name: 'John',
age: 25,
gender: 'male'
}
```
```javascript
// 引入文件
import person from './person.js'
console.log(person.name) // 输出:John
console.log(person.age) // 输出:25
console.log(person.gender) // 输出:male
```
在上面的示例中,我们将一个包含name、age和gender属性的对象作为默认导出。在引入文件时,我们可以直接使用person对象来访问这些属性。